Personal life
He is the son of the renowned Indian music composer R.K. Shekhar and Kareema Kashturi. Unfortunately for Rahman, he lost his father at an early age. He was educated at Madras Christian College Higher Secondary School and was given a scholarship to study at the Trinity College of Music.
In 1995, the Indian composer married Saira Banu and he has three children with her.
Career Highlight
Rahman received training from the Indian musician of Tamil Nadu, Master Dhanraj and at an early age, he played for the orchestra of the Malayalam composer.
He came to the limelight as a result of the numerous soundtracks he has produced for Indian films and commercials; and by 1993, he had received a number of awards, including a National Film Award for the category of Best Music Director.
As a producer and director, some of his works include “Atkan Chatkan (2020), “99 Songs” (2021) and “Le Musk” (2022). The latter film features Nora Arnezeder, Guy Burnet and Mariam Zohrabyan.
Achievements
A.R. Rahman is a multi-award winner who has received a number of Filmfare Awards and more than 4 Tamil Nadu State Film Awards.
Trivia
He was born as A.S. Dileep Kumar. After his conversion to Islam in 1989, he picked the name Allah Rakha Rahman.
